Output 63af35017a26e97509514b55cd3ec23f1f79b0270fd70fdf4979da1ae6917cb1:5

value
450000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8402d0e5b63c646db6cd9a13a33207a057913f0c OP_EQUAL
address
3Dj2VXPoLx4qPHr9Y4aq88BrCinGAAp6bR
transaction
63af35017a26e97509514b55cd3ec23f1f79b0270fd70fdf4979da1ae6917cb1
spent
true